It allows you to resize, rotate, scale, snap, cut, and trim your videos. In terms of basic video editing, OpenShot supports many video, audio, and image formats based on FFmpeg. With OpenShot, you can do basic video editing and advanced editing to create amazing videos, films, and animations. OpenShot is a free and open-source video editor, available on Mac, Windows, and Linux. So how to edit a video on OpenShot? Before that, let’s introduce the overall information about OpenShot first.
